The Assistant Nurse Manager (ANM) is responsible for overseeing the daily operations of the department and works under the CSU Manager in collaboration with the Enterprise Resource and Staffing Office. Key responsibilities include recruitment, managing staff timecards, monitoring performance, supporting professional development, and ensuring compliance with educational and accreditation requirements. The ANM role is highly engaged with staff in the Clinical Support Unit (CSU)—our internal float pool. The CSU team consists of RNs, CNAs, and Mental Health Technicians who provide support across all Emergency Departments and inpatient units within St. Luke’s Treasure Valley hospitals, primarily serving the Boise, Meridian, Nampa, and Elmore sites. Additionally, we offer specialized programs that extend support to our Critical Access Hospitals (CAHs). CSU is a dynamic, growing department that delivers a high-quality, specialized float experience to the patients and the departments we serve. Requirements

  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) required.
  • Minimum 3 years of nursing experience; leadership experience preferred.
  • Strong skills in team collaboration, communication, and critical thinking are highly valued.
  • Current RN license (required).
  • Current Basic Life Support (BLS) certification through the American Heart Association or American Red Cross.
  • Reliable transportation for travel between hospital sites.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ite; experience with Epic charting system preferred.
